当前位置:首页 > tp钱包官网 > 正文

tp钱包下载app安卓版-批量创建tp钱包

摘要:主要提及了TP钱包下载相关内容,聚焦于TP钱包安卓版APP的下载,同时涉及批量创建TP钱包这一功能。TP钱包在加密货币等领域有一定应用,安卓版APP方便用户在安卓系统设备上使用该钱包。而批量创建TP钱包的功能,或许能满足一些有特定需求的用户,比如进行多账户操作、测试等,为用户在使用钱包过程中提供了更多的选择和便利。
-tp钱包下载app安卓版-批量创建tp钱包

批量创建TP钱包:原理、方法与风险解析

在区块链技术不断发展的当下,数字钱包成为了管理加密资产的重要工具,TP钱包(TokenPocket钱包)作为一款知名的多链数字钱包,受到了众多用户的青睐,在某些特定的场景下,如项目测试、数据研究等,可能需要批量创建TP钱包,本文将深入探讨批量创建TP钱包的相关内容,包括原理、方法以及可能存在的风险。

什么是TP钱包

TP钱包是一款支持多链的去中心化数字钱包,它可以帮助用户安全地存储、管理和交易各种加密资产,用户可以通过TP钱包访问以太坊、波场、币安智能链等多个区块链网络,并且可以参与去中心化金融(DeFi)应用、NFT交易等活动,TP钱包的特点包括高度的安全性、便捷的操作界面以及丰富的功能,使得它在加密货币领域拥有广泛的用户群体。

批量创建TP钱包的原理

钱包生成机制

TP钱包本质上是基于区块链的密钥对生成的,在区块链中,每个钱包都对应着一对公私钥,公钥用于接收加密资产,私钥则用于对交易进行签名,以证明资产的所有权和授权交易,TP钱包的生成过程通常涉及到密码学算法,如椭圆曲线加密算法(ECC),通过特定的算法和随机数生成器,生成一对唯一的公私钥,然后将公钥进行哈希处理,得到钱包地址。

批量创建的实现思路

批量创建TP钱包的核心在于自动化地执行钱包生成过程,开发者可以使用编程语言(如Python)结合TP钱包的开发文档和相关的加密库,编写脚本程序,脚本程序会循环执行钱包生成的步骤,每次生成一对新的公私钥,并将其保存为一个新的TP钱包,在生成过程中,需要注意随机数的生成质量,以确保每个钱包的私钥都是唯一且安全的。

批量创建TP钱包的方法

使用Python脚本

以下是一个简单的Python示例代码,用于批量创建TP钱包:

import eth_keys
import os
def generate_wallet():
    private_key = eth_keys.keys.PrivateKey(os.urandom(32))
    public_key = private_key.public_key
    address = public_key.to_checksum_address()
    return private_key.to_hex(), address
def batch_create_wallets(num):
    wallets = []
    for i in range(num):
        private_key, address = generate_wallet()
        wallets.append((private_key, address))
    return wallets
if __name__ == "__main__":
    num_wallets = 10
    wallets = batch_create_wallets(num_wallets)
    for private_key, address in wallets:
        print(f"Private Key: {private_key}, Address: {address}")

代码解释

1、generate_wallet函数:该函数使用os.urandom(32)生成一个32字节的随机数作为私钥,然后通过eth_keys库生成对应的公钥和钱包地址。

2、batch_create_wallets函数:该函数接受一个整数参数num,表示要创建的钱包数量,它会循环调用generate_wallet函数num次,并将生成的私钥和地址存储在一个列表中。

3、主程序:设置要创建的钱包数量为10,调用batch_create_wallets函数生成钱包,并打印出每个钱包的私钥和地址。

注意事项

- 上述代码仅适用于以太坊钱包的创建,对于其他区块链网络,需要使用相应的加密库和算法。

- 私钥是钱包的核心安全信息,必须妥善保管,避免泄露。

批量创建TP钱包的应用场景

项目测试

在区块链项目开发过程中,开发者需要进行各种功能测试,如交易测试、合约交互测试等,批量创建TP钱包可以为测试提供大量的测试账户,方便模拟不同的用户行为和场景,提高测试效率。

数据研究

研究人员可以使用批量创建的TP钱包来收集和分析区块链网络中的数据,如交易数据、账户余额数据等,通过对大量钱包数据的分析,可以深入了解区块链网络的运行机制和用户行为模式。

营销活动

一些区块链项目在进行营销活动时,可能会需要批量创建钱包,用于发放空投、奖励等,通过向用户提供钱包地址和私钥,用户可以方便地领取和管理项目方发放的加密资产。

批量创建TP钱包的风险

安全风险

私钥泄露:批量创建的钱包私钥如果管理不善,容易导致私钥泄露,从而造成加密资产的损失,一旦私钥被他人获取,他人就可以完全控制钱包中的资产。

网络攻击:批量创建的钱包可能会成为黑客攻击的目标,黑客可能会通过网络攻击手段,如恶意软件、钓鱼攻击等,获取钱包的私钥和其他敏感信息。

法律风险

在某些国家和地区,批量创建数字钱包可能涉及到法律问题,一些国家对加密货币的监管较为严格,可能会限制或禁止批量创建钱包的行为,如果批量创建的钱包被用于非法活动,如洗钱、诈骗等,创建者可能会面临法律责任。

合规风险

对于一些金融机构和企业来说,批量创建TP钱包可能需要遵守相关的合规要求,需要进行客户身份验证(KYC)和反洗钱(AML)检查,以确保钱包的使用符合法律法规和监管要求。

如何降低风险

安全措施

安全存储私钥:使用安全的存储方式,如硬件钱包、加密存储设备等,存储批量创建的钱包私钥,避免将私钥存储在联网设备上,如电脑、手机等。

加强网络安全:安装防火墙、杀毒软件等安全防护软件,定期更新操作系统和应用程序,避免使用公共无线网络进行钱包操作。

使用多重签名:对于重要的钱包,可以考虑使用多重签名技术,多重签名要求多个私钥共同签名才能完成交易,增加了钱包的安全性。

法律合规

了解当地法律法规:在批量创建TP钱包之前,了解当地关于加密货币和数字钱包的法律法规,确保自己的行为符合法律要求。

遵守监管要求:如果涉及到金融机构或企业,需要遵守相关的监管要求,如进行KYC和AML检查。

数据保护

匿名化处理:在使用批量创建的钱包进行数据研究和分析时,对钱包数据进行匿名化处理,保护用户的隐私和个人信息。

数据加密:对存储的钱包数据进行加密处理,防止数据泄露和篡改。

批量创建TP钱包在区块链项目开发、数据研究等方面具有一定的应用价值,但同时也面临着安全、法律和合规等方面的风险,在进行批量创建TP钱包时,必须充分认识到这些风险,并采取相应的措施降低风险,要遵守相关的法律法规和监管要求,确保自己的行为合法合规,随着区块链技术的不断发展和监管政策的不断完善,批量创建TP钱包的应用场景和风险也将不断变化,需要我们持续关注和研究。

批量创建TP钱包是一把双刃剑,只有正确使用和管理,才能发挥其优势,避免潜在的风险,希望本文能够为读者提供有关批量创建TP钱包的全面了解和参考。

批量创建tp钱包,

相关文章:

  • tp钱包下载安-tp钱包创建智能链2025-06-16 13:55:08
  • tp钱包官方下载苹果-tp钱包外形2025-06-16 13:55:08
  • 最新版TP钱包下载-tp钱包可以换钱包吗2025-06-16 13:55:08
  • tp钱包官方最新下载-tp钱包搬砖套利2025-06-16 13:55:08
  • tp钱包下载app安卓版-tp钱包不显示core2025-06-16 13:55:08
  • tp官方下载钱包-注册tp钱包花钱吗2025-06-16 13:55:08
  • tp钱包官方正版下载2.0-TokenPocket钱包如何注册2025-06-16 13:55:08
  • 苹果tp钱包怎么下载-tp钱包怎么找回资产2025-06-16 13:55:08
  • 文章已关闭评论!